Course details
Machine Learning Fundamentals: This unit provides an introduction to the basics of machine learning, including supervised and unsupervised learning, regression, classification, clustering, and neural networks.
•
Natural Language Processing (NLP) for AI in Education: This unit explores the application of NLP in education, including text analysis, sentiment analysis, and language modeling.
•
Artificial Intelligence in Education: This unit examines the role of AI in education, including intelligent tutoring systems, adaptive learning, and AI-powered assessment.
•
Data Mining and Analytics for AI in Education: This unit teaches students how to collect, analyze, and interpret large datasets in education, including data visualization and predictive modeling.
•
Human-Computer Interaction (HCI) for AI in Education: This unit focuses on the design and development of user-centered interfaces for AI-powered educational tools and systems.
•
Ethics and Responsible AI in Education: This unit explores the ethical implications of AI in education, including bias, fairness, and transparency, and discusses strategies for responsible AI development and deployment.
•
AI-Powered Educational Content Creation: This unit introduces students to the use of AI in content creation, including text generation, image processing, and multimedia authoring.
•
Intelligent Learning Environments: This unit examines the design and development of intelligent learning environments that integrate AI, learning analytics, and human-centered design principles.
•
AI-Driven Educational Assessment and Feedback: This unit explores the use of AI in educational assessment and feedback, including automated grading, peer review, and feedback systems.
•
AI in Special Education: This unit focuses on the application of AI in special education, including assistive technologies, adaptive learning, and personalized support for students with diverse needs.
